Calculation of the Number of Structural Contacts in Disperse Clay Soils

The practice and methods of calculating the number of structural contacts in clay soils, which is an important physicochemical parameter of their structural composition, are discussed. Studies using the method X-ray computed tomography (X-ray mCT) confirmed the possibility to apply this method not only for analyzing the microstructural composition of clay soils, but also for the direct calculation of the number of contacts between mineral particles in them. Based on the results of these studies, the numbers of contacts of various predominant types in disperse clay soil varieties were refined and the empirical dependences between the number of contacts in clays and their particle-size distribution were obtained. The data obtained confirm the models of the microstructural composition of clay soil varieties developed by V.N. Sokolov, the bidisperse model and the model of a skewed card house.
